  • IBooks author color shift with "Save for web devices..."

    Hi! I'm a web developer and I'm learning to use iBooks. It's a really easy tool, but there is a problem with color management wich is driving me crazy. This happen when I export images from "Save for web devices..." from Photoshop, then drag it to iBooks author.
    As I do for web development, I do this:
    1) Configure photoshop Color Settings to work with "Color Monitor"
    2) Remove any color management from my document
    3) Proof Setup > Monitor RGB
    4) Disable Proof Colors
    5) Use "Save for web devices..." with ICC profile and sRGB unchecked
    The exported JPG looks fine everywhere... Photoshop, Preview, Safari, Chrome, FF... but looks washed out when I drag it to iBooks Author. Why?
    I solved this issue converting to sRGBIEC61966-2.1 profile and checking ICC profile when  "Save for web devices...", but I'm not confortable with this workaround because I'm not sure about what I'm doing exactly, and I am not sure if this images are gonna look good on any device (I only own an iPad 3).

  • Another save for web devices error - File already exists?

    I've been using the same Photoshop CS4 on Windows 7 for about a year now, and only now this problem occurs to me.
    Whenever I try to preview gifs in any browser (tried a few), I get the error message "Could not complete this operation. A file by this name already exists."
    Tried renaming the files, replacing them, creating new ones, tried to enter preview on old files that previously worked, but always get the same error message.
    I did some research and tried deleting both the main Save for Web and Devices pref file, and the other so called "hidden one" in the plugins folder. I've tried reinstalling photoshop from scratch. Nothing works.
    Please help me. I'm near desperate :/

    Ah, sorry, now I see what you're doing.
    I haven't had the issue myself, but I can guess that one or more of the temporary files it needs to create in order to show them in your browser must be failing in creation.  Check the permissions on the folder identified by your TEMP environment variable - you should have Full Control of your TEMP area..
    Specifically, it creates a "Save for Web" subfolder there.  You might be able to delete that entirely in order to start afresh.
    Just to test, I've opened Photoshop CS4, entered Save for Web & Devices, and pressed the Preview button myself and it worked okay here...  Your TEMP area is likely different than mine.
